- I need to work on my turn and river play. Which hands are good to bet with? How big can I make it? When I use weird sizings on the flop, what are the turn and river follow ups?
- I need to start getting the cojones for massive overshoves of three times the pot or bigger when I want to go fully polarised with my range. I've done this twice, once for value and once as a bluff. Got through both times.
- GTO play involves multiple bet sizings. WHY? Because the best sizing with a betting range that only has the nuts for value hands is ALL IN. With the 2nd nuts and other worse value hands, you want to bet smaller. Share some nutted combos in your smaller bet sizings to protect your thin value bets. Jam the rest. Just ran a crude sim for this and it looks correct!!!
- Villain 3bet ranges postflop aren't completely polarised. WHY?? FIGURE THIS OUT

In response to your last post, I wouldn't worry about trying to balance multiple bet sizes yet. Keep it simple and just have one betting range (one bet size) for any situation. Unless you've already done that and are trying to refine things.
For me, I am going with the approach of having equal bet sizes across all streets postflop, so that I will be all-in by the river. So that means close to pot-sized bets when I bet all three streets, around 2x pot overbets when only betting the turn and river, and around 10x pot overshoves when only betting the river. Just something I'm working on now, but thought I'd share in case it gives you any ideas or helps you out since you're talking about bet sizes. I have no idea how GTO-like that is though lol. But keeps things a lot simpler, and maybe prevents me from making a lot more mistakes otherwise from complicating things too much. Feel free to ridicule me if that's a terrible approach lol.
In response to your second to last post, I wouldn't worry too much about general positional stats. I would look at more specific areas, like how much you're making/losing by 3betting, or open-raising, or cold calling, etc. And then once you've found an area to work on, then maybe look at positions to see which positions to work on in those situations. Just my thoughts again.

Got 14 hours of table time last week - I definitely could've got more but I wasn't in the mood after getting my ass handed to me at 16z.
Changed my routine - instead of sitting down and grinding when i feel like or when i have time, I one table for at least 50 hands and record myself.
I then pick up on spots and run through them in the solver, guessing what the right move is, and then seeing how correct I was. I've picked up a few leaks right away.
I'm not a poker machine, I'm pretty confident these leaks that have creeped up weren't all there before, so I'll want to make this regular practice. It's easy to forget how solid play looks like, and if you don't "practice" enough your play will slowly be more and more sloppy.
Shout out to the poker contacts I've had as well. I've had three poker contacts and two have come and gone. EVERY SINGLE ONE told me I don't make enough explo moves. And that's too true. I just found a spot a few days ago where I snap called with the 2nd nuts (of my range, not of the board) because I had the nuts. But a fellow reg told me he folds there, and he didn't tank much about it. He didn't see results either - and he was right. I should've folded on that occasion.
IMO I should keep the solid moves where I don't have big samples, or if I'm trying new lines. But in spots where I have a good sample on player pops, I should be making huge deviations from GTO where I can.
